What is SCHD?
SCHD is an exchange-traded fund (ETF) handled by Charles Schwab that primarily focuses on tracking the efficiency of the Dow Jones U.S. dividend calculator for schd 100 Index. This index comprises U.S. stocks with a reputation for high dividend yields, constant circulations, and strong fundamentals. The ETF is developed for financiers who want exposure to U.S. equities while taking full advantage of dividends and long-lasting capital appreciation.

Advantages of Investing in SCHD
The SCHD Dividend Wizard provides a variety of advantages worth thinking about:
1. Stream of Passive Income
With an attractive distribution yield, investors in SCHD gain from routine income. The fund targets companies with a history of growing dividends, making it perfect for those looking for passive income.
2. Resilience During Market Volatility
Due to its concentrate on dividend-paying firms, SCHD can provide a layer of security during market downturns. Historically, dividend-paying stocks tend to be more durable compared to non-dividend-paying stocks.
3. Long-Term Growth Potential
Aside from income, SCHD enables for capital appreciation through the stocks it holds. Many underlying business have a strong performance history of growth, assisting financiers in structure wealth in time.
4. Reinvestment Opportunities
SCHD allows for reinvesting dividends immediately, which can harness the power of compound interest. Financiers can pick to reinvest their dividends to buy more shares, therefore increasing future dividend payments.
5. Flexible Investment Option
Being an ETF, SCHD can be bought or cost at any time during the trading day, using liquidity that some mutual funds lack. This function makes it a great tool for financiers who wish to maintain versatility in their financial investment techniques.
